Supported triggers and actions
Zapier helps you create workflows that connect your apps to automate repetitive tasks. A trigger is an event that starts a workflow, and an action is an event a Zap performs.
- Action Item Marked Complete
Triggers when an action item is marked as completed.
Try It - Note Sent to Zapier
Manually triggered within Fellow from the "Send Notes" menu, available in every note.
